Why Timing Matters for Investment Properties

Investment property timing is about numbers, not emotions. Off-season purchases (fall/winter) often yield better cap rates because you're competing against fewer primary residence buyers. However, also consider tenant move-in timing - summer moves are easier for families.

Buying a Investment Property in Dover: What to Know

Key Considerations

  • Calculate cap rate, cash-on-cash return, and cash flow
  • Factor in realistic vacancy rates (typically 5-8%)
  • Budget for property management (10% of rent) even if self-managing
  • Understand local landlord-tenant laws and regulations
  • Research the rental market - demand, typical rents, tenant quality

Red Flags to Watch

  • Seller won't provide actual expense records
  • Deferred maintenance that will need immediate attention
  • Problem tenants currently in place
  • Rent-controlled areas with restrictions
  • HOA or zoning restrictions on rentals

Financing a Investment Property in Dover

  • Investment properties require 15-25% down typically
  • Interest rates are 0.5-1% higher than primary residence
  • DSCR loans qualify based on property income, not your income
  • Consider portfolio lenders for faster scaling
  • Renovation costs can sometimes be financed through rehab loans

Should I make a lower offer on a investment property in Dover?

A lower offer may make sense when the property has been listed longer than the local average of 72 days, has visible repair needs, or recently had a price reduction. In faster markets, strengthen the offer with clean terms rather than relying only on price.
